Glycine + NAC (GlyNAC)

aka GlyNAC · Glycine + N-Acetylcysteine

Co-supplementation of glycine and N-acetylcysteine that restores glutathione in older adults and improves multiple hallmarks of aging.

Buy

Overview

GlyNAC is the combined oral supplementation of the two rate-limiting amino acid precursors of glutathione (GSH): glycine and N-acetylcysteine (a stable, absorbable form of cysteine). Glutathione is the body's principal intracellular antioxidant, and its concentration declines markedly with age — a deficit that GlyNAC has been shown in human trials to correct.

Mechanism of action

Provides both rate-limiting substrates for de novo glutathione synthesis. NAC delivers cysteine for the γ-glutamylcysteine synthetase step; glycine completes the tripeptide via glutathione synthetase. Restoring GSH lowers oxidative stress, improves mitochondrial fatty-acid oxidation, normalizes insulin signaling, and reduces inflammatory cytokines (IL-6, TNF-α).

Organ system effects

Liver

Restores hepatic glutathione; supports phase-II detoxification and protects against oxidative liver injury.

Skeletal Muscle

Improves mitochondrial function, grip strength, and gait speed in older adults.

Brain & CNS

Lowers oxidative stress and neuroinflammation; preliminary data in Alzheimer's pilots show cognitive benefit.

Cardiovascular

Improves endothelial function and lowers systolic blood pressure in older adults.

Drug interactions

Nitroglycerin / nitrates
NAC potentiates vasodilation and may cause hypotension/headache.
moderate
Activated charcoal
Reduces NAC absorption — separate by ≥2 h.
moderate
Antihypertensives
Additive lowering of blood pressure possible.
minor

Dosing & bioavailability

Typical dose
Glycine 100 mg/kg/day + NAC 100 mg/kg/day, split into two daily doses with meals (≈7 g of each for a 70 kg adult)
Study range
Baylor trials used 100 mg/kg/day of each for 16–24 weeks; pilot AD trial used the same dose for 24 weeks
Upper safe limit
Not formally established; doses up to 100 mg/kg of each were well tolerated in trials up to 24 weeks
Best form
Pharmaceutical-grade L-glycine powder + N-acetyl-L-cysteine capsules or a combined GlyNAC product
Timing
Split AM and PM with food to minimize GI effects
With food?
With meals (improves tolerance)

RCTClinical and Translational Medicine · 2021

GlyNAC supplementation in older adults — 16-week RCT

Kumar P, Liu C, Hsu JW, Chacko S, Minard C, Jahoor F, Sekhar RV

24 older adults vs 12 younger controls receiving 100 mg/kg/day each of glycine and NAC for 16 weeks.

Key findings

Corrected glutathione deficiency, lowered oxidative stress and inflammation, improved mitochondrial function, insulin resistance, endothelial function, gait speed, strength, and cognition.

Open study
RCTNutrients · 2022

GlyNAC improves multiple defects in aging — 24-week RCT

Kumar P, Osahon OW, Sekhar RV

24-week follow-up extending the 16-week protocol in older adults.

Key findings

Sustained gains in GSH, mitochondrial fuel oxidation, insulin sensitivity, cognition, gait speed, and reductions in inflammation and genomic damage.

Open study
CohortAntioxidants (Basel) · 2023

GlyNAC in Alzheimer's disease — open-label pilot

Sekhar RV, et al.

Open-label pilot in early-stage AD patients receiving GlyNAC for 24 weeks.

Key findings

Improvements in cognition, gait speed, oxidative stress and inflammation markers; supports a larger RCT.

Open study
RCTAm J Physiol Endocrinol Metab · 2014

GlyNAC corrects glutathione deficiency in HIV

Nguyen D, Hsu JW, Jahoor F, Sekhar RV

Adults with HIV given glycine + cysteine precursors.

Key findings

Restored GSH, improved insulin sensitivity, mitochondrial fuel oxidation, and lowered oxidative stress.
